Clinofibrate (INN) (trade name Lipoclin) is a fibrate and a derivative of Bisphenol Z.
[1] The reaction between cyclohexanone and phenol gives Bisphenol Z (3).
[2] This is treated with chloroform and methyl ethyl ketone in the presence of base.
The resulting Bargellini reaction gives clinofibrate.
